About the Book

Meet Tooth Decay Jack, the mis-understood monster. The tiny, hardworking friend with a cheeky smile and a satchel full of brushes, bottles, and moonlight cement. When Ellie drifts into a dreamlike city built from teeth, she discovers that Jack isn’t here to cause any harm but help repair the damage already done.

With the help of the Bristle Brigade, the Rinse Riders, and the Chew Crew, Jack patches craters, sweeps away crumbs, and reminds children that they are the true captains of their own smiles.


Blending whimsical with wisdom, Tooth Decay Jack turns a common childhood fear into an enchanting story about healthy habits, courage, and seeing things differently. Perfect for ages 5–8, this book offers parents, teachers, and dental professionals a gentle way to encourage brushing, flossing, and confidence at the dentist, while showing that sometimes even “monsters” are misunderstood.


About the Author

Sharon Shaw has always carried a passion for creativity. Inspired by her late mother, Christine Sutton, an aspiring author and illustrator whose work was lost in the 1970’s, Sharon began writing children’s stories in her memory. Tooth Decay Jack is one of those stories, shaped by fragments of memory and imagination and brought to life for a new generation of readers. Originally from the UK, Sharon has called Sydney, Australia home since 2010. With over twenty years of experience in the telecommunications industry, she has recently embraced her creative side more fully, balancing her professional expertise with her passion for storytelling. Beyond writing, Sharon works as a business and mindset coach, encouraging others to follow their dreams and build with purpose.
